Promised Land

Season 3, Episode 11: The Visitor

Select Source

Previous Next

L.T.'s estranged father, Lawrence Sr. shows up and announces he's dying of prostate cancer. Meanwhile Russell goes to the doctor for an overdue physcial.

All Episodes - Season 3

Back to Promised Land